Professional Dental Cleanings

Regular dental cleanings prevent dental disease and maintain your pet’s oral health. Our experienced veterinary team performs thorough cleanings to remove plaque, tartar, and bacteria from your pet’s teeth, reducing the risk of periodontal disease and other dental issues.

Dental Examinations

Routine dental examinations allow our veterinarians to assess your pet’s oral health and detect any signs of dental disease early on. During these exams, we evaluate your pet’s teeth, gums, and oral tissues for signs of infection, inflammation, or other abnormalities.

Tooth Extractions

In some cases, dental disease may progress to the point where tooth extraction is necessary to alleviate pain and prevent further complications. Our veterinarians are skilled in performing dental extractions safely and effectively, ensuring your pet’s comfort and well-being throughout the procedure.

Benefits of Pet Dentistry

  • Regular dental care can help prevent dental disease and maintain your pet’s oral health, reducing the risk of tooth loss, gum disease, and other dental issues.
  • Dental disease is associated with various health problems, including heart disease, kidney disease, and respiratory infections. Maintaining your pet’s oral health can help prevent these serious health issues.
  • Pets with healthy mouths are happier and more comfortable, allowing them to enjoy their favorite activities without pain or discomfort.

When is the Right Time to Consider Pet Dental Care

Pay attention to your pet’s oral health and watch for signs of needing dental care. Some common symptoms of dental disease in pets include:

  • Bad breath
  • Red, swollen gums
  • Difficulty eating or chewing
  • Excessive drooling
  • Loose or missing teeth
  • Bleeding from the mouth

If you notice these signs, you must immediately schedule a dental examination for your pet. Early intervention can help prevent dental disease from progressing and ensure your pet’s continued health and well-being.
